**Alert: PartnerDrop-SFTP stale file**

This fires when a file from the Arvalla partner feed sits unprocessed in the inbound SFTP drop for more than 45 minutes. Usually it means the Grainsift parser crashed or the partner uploaded a malformed manifest. Check the parser pod logs first, then the quarantine folder. If both look clean, escalate to the integrations rotation.

pager mailbox: lamius@norvagrid.corp

- [ ] Key ceremony step 7 (Pellwright planner-regression hotfix): Before signing the patched cost-model binary, the reviewer must confirm the regression test suite passes on replica hardware, verify the diff touches only the join-ordering heuristics, and record both witnesses present in the ceremony log. Once both witnesses initial the ledger, unseal the signing key using the recovery passphrase below.

strongbox words: druvan-lamys-eliius-jorax-istox-soreth-ulays-gilix-ralix-oliiel-norwyn-casvan-praius

The nightly drop to the Norrell Exchange SFTP endpoint is driven entirely by the uploader's .env file, so release managers must review it before each cutover. SFTP_HOST_ALIAS should reference the alias defined in the transport map, never a raw hostname. DROP_SCHEDULE uses cron syntax and must align with Norrell's maintenance window. UPLOAD_RETRIES stays at 3 per the partner agreement. The uploader also authenticates with a shared passphrase, which belongs on the next line of the file.

vault entry, fadup-tagag: RELAY_SECRET8=2fd92179

## Runbook — Archiving Cold Buckets (Glacierline)

Hey, welcome aboard. Once a quarter we sweep cold storage: anything in Glacierline with no reads for 120 days gets moved to the deep-archive tier. Run `glacierline sweep --dry-run` first and sanity-check the bucket list — we've fat-fingered this before. Config is in `sweep.env`; set `GL_MIN_IDLE_DAYS` and `GL_REGION` before running. The sweep tool needs credentials to talk to the archive API, which go on the very next line.

vault entry, tahog-yadup: RELAY_SECRET13=f8b32d1449b0b